I have followed the help pages about how to prevent spam from showing up in my contact area on my blog site. I no longer have notifications sent to my email and the spam comments are not accessible to the public from my blog site.
BUT the comments still keep coming for me to deal with, send to spam, and delete.
How can I get the spam to stop but not prevent authentic comments from coming?

Hi phelpsmusictherapy, Thanks for posting your question. I'm more than happy to assist you today. There's a few plugins to can install and use to help you. WordPress has a plugin called "Cookie for Comments" which places a cookie on the visitors computer. If the cookie isn't present when they post a comment, the comment is marked as spam. Also, WordPress comes with Akismet already installed. You should use this to help Spam as well. Here's the link to the plugin page: Akismet Plugin for WordPress You can also look at using a captcha plugin for commenting and you contact form.
